Dietary Adjustments
Use a gluten‑free flour blend (rice, tapioca, and potato starch) for a celiac‑friendly version, and ensure the cornstarch is certified gluten‑free. For vegans, substitute butter with a plant‑based margarine and use agave nectar in place of honey. A low‑sugar version can be made with erythritol or monk fruit sweetener in both filling and glaze.
Serving Suggestions
Pair the rings with a dollop of Greek yogurt or mascarpone for extra creaminess. A side of lightly dressed arugula salad adds peppery contrast, while a glass of chilled sparkling rosé or fresh‑squeezed orange juice rounds out a festive brunch.

Ingredients
Pastry Dough
- 1 ½ cups (190 g) all‑purpose flour
- ⅓ cup (75 g) granulated sugar
- ½ cup (115 g) unsalted butter, cold and cubed
- 2 – 3 tbsp ice‑cold water
Blueberry Filling
- 2 cups fresh blueberries (about 300 g)
- ¼ cup (50 g) granulated sugar
- 1 tbsp fresh lemon juice
- 1 tsp cornstarch
Lemon‑Honey Glaze
- 3 tbsp honey
- ½ cup (60 g) powdered sugar
- 1 tsp lemon zest
- 1 – 2 tbsp warm water (as needed)
Instructions
Preparing the Blueberry Filling
- Combine fruit and sugar. In a medium saucepan, toss the blueberries with granulated sugar and lemon juice. Stir gently to coat; the sugar will draw out the juices, creating a natural syrup.
- Thicken the sauce. Sprinkle the cornstarch over the berries, then stir to dissolve. Bring the mixture to a gentle boil over medium heat, cooking for 2‑3 minutes until the sauce thickens and becomes glossy. Remove from heat and let cool slightly.
- Cool the filling. Transfer the compote to a shallow dish and refrigerate for 10 minutes. A cooler filling prevents the pastry from becoming soggy during the bake.
Assembling and Baking the Rings
- Roll the dough. On a lightly floured surface, roll the chilled dough to about ¼‑inch thickness. Using a 3‑inch round cutter, cut out circles; then, using a smaller 1‑inch cutter, punch a hole in the center of each circle to create a ring shape.
- Fill the rings. Place each dough ring on a parchment‑lined baking sheet. Spoon a heaping teaspoon of the cooled blueberry compote onto the center of each ring, spreading gently to the edges while leaving a small border of dough.
- Bake to perfection.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Brush the exposed dough edges with a little melted butter for extra color. Bake for 18‑22 minutes, or until the pastry is golden‑brown and the filling is bubbling.
- Glaze while warm. While the rings are still hot, drizzle the lemon‑honey glaze over each one. The heat melts the glaze, allowing it to seep into the pastry and create a shiny finish.
- Rest and serve. Allow the rings to cool on a wire rack for 5 minutes. This short rest lets the glaze set and the filling firm up, making the rings easier to lift without breaking.
